柯林斯词典

  • N-COUNT 球棒;球拍
    Abatis a specially shaped piece of wood that is used for hitting the ball in baseball, softball, cricket, rounders, or table tennis.
    1. ...a baseball bat.
      棒球球棒
  • VERB 轮到击球
    When youbat, you have a turn at hitting the ball with a bat in baseball, softball, cricket, or rounders.
    1. Australia, put in to bat, made a cautious start.
      轮到澳大利亚队出场击球,他们开始打得很谨慎。

      1. PHRASE 支持;为…出力
        If yougo to bat forsomeone orgo in to bat forthem, you give them your support.
        1. The old judge doesn't like the thought of no one going in to bat for the accused.
          老法官不希望没有人为被告辩护。
      2. PHRASE (开车)飞一般地,风驰电掣地,飞快地
        If you drivelike a bat out of hell, you drive extremely fast.
        1. He took off for Helsinki like a bat out of hell.
          他飞快赶往赫尔辛基。
      3. PHRASE 独立地;自主地;主动地
        If someone does somethingofftheirown bat, they do it without anyone else suggesting it.
        1. Whatever she did she did off her own bat. Whatever she did was nothing to do with me.
          她所做的一切都是她自己主动要做的。她做的任何事都与我无关。
      4. PHRASE 马上;立刻
        If something happensright off the bat, it happens immediately.
        1. He learned right off the bat that you can't count on anything in this business.
          他立刻明白在这一行业中不能依靠任何东西。
